Output 26f64405569b40b31b0865b437d87048fdc869de13acb73527df96120aab0185:20

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de61378c7a6f23723281a2040bdf9fa232af5441 OP_EQUAL
address
3MxrPtGj7m3LHENvC1gLHX8aJbKnktiuNy
transaction
26f64405569b40b31b0865b437d87048fdc869de13acb73527df96120aab0185
spent
true